Frequently Asked Questions

What is the property tax difference between DuPage County and Placer County?
DuPage County, IL has an effective property tax rate of 2.43% with a median annual tax of $5,717. Placer County, CA has a rate of 0.81% with a median annual tax of $3,805. The difference is 1.62 percentage points.
Which county has higher property taxes, DuPage County or Placer County?
DuPage County, IL has the higher effective property tax rate at 2.43% compared to 0.81%.
How do DuPage County and Placer County compare to the national average?
The national average effective property tax rate is 1.06%. DuPage County is above average at 2.43%, and Placer County is below average at 0.81%.
